The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of John Heaps, born in 1835 in Churchtown, Lancashire, consisted of 7 members. John was the head of the household, widower. He had 5 children; Mary A (born 1862 in Preston, Lancashire, England), Margaret (born 1865 in Barrow, Lancashire, England), Sarah E (born 1867 in Barrow, Lancashire, England), John (born 1871 in Barrow, Lancashire, England) and Jane (born 1859 in Preston, Lancashire, England).
During the period, also present in the household was John's Son In L, Thomas Irving, born in 1855 in Ireland.
